Overview
This internship provides hands-on experience in physical security operations and compliance coordination within a regulated environment. The intern will assist in facility security monitoring, document management, and compliance related projects, while gaining exposure to industry standards such as ISO compliance and audit processes. This role supports both continuous improvement of compliance initiatives and security enforcement processes.
Responsibilities
Security Support
- Assist with daily building security checks (interior & exterior) and inspections
- Support auditing and report creation for security record keeping processes
- Monitor access control and surveillance systems under supervision
- Learn about emergency response procedures and vendor coordination
- Participate in auditing of recordkeeping for game play security testing for instant ticket products
Compliance & Audit Assistance
- Help manage controlled documents within SharePoint under mentorship from department leads
- Assist with database updates in QT9, Excel, and other compliance-related software
- Support compliance training coordination, including Security and ISO policies
- Maintain compliance records required for audit preparation and quality tracking
- Gain exposure to ISO audit procedures, including non-conformance report (NCR) tracking
